DSP(Digital Signal Processing)即数字信号处理技术,DSP芯片即指能够实现数字信号处理技术的芯片。DSP芯片的内部采用程序和数据分开的哈佛结构,具有专门的硬件乘法器,广泛采用流水线操作,提供特殊的DSP指令,可以用来快速的实现各种数字信号处理算法。DSP是一种专门用来处理数字信号的微处理器,主要有以下这些特点: (1) 在一个指令周期内可完成一次乘法和一次加法。 (2) 程序和数据空间分开,可以同时访问指令和数据。 (3) 片内具有快速RAM,通常可通过独立的数据总线在两块中同时访问。 (4) 具有低开销或无开销循环及跳转的硬件支持。 (5) 快速的中断处理和硬件I/O支持。 (6) 具有在单周期内操作的多个硬件地址产生器。 (7) 可以并行执行多个操作。 (8) 支持流水线操作,使取指、译码和执行等操作可以重叠执行。 与通用微处理器相比,DSP芯片的其他通用功能,特别是低功耗方面相对较弱些。 DSP可以广泛应用于音频和视频处理、通信系统、医疗仪器等领域, 如音频处理中的音效处理、噪音消除,视频处理中的图像变换、压缩编码,通信系统中的模拟信号转数字信号等。 因DSP具有以上特点,所以在给一些高要求的模数转换领域里是其它MCU或FPGA不可替代的。当然任何芯片都有其适合的用处,不可能是万能的。DSP也一样,现在不可能被完全取代,也同样不能取代其它,如MCU,FPGA。
|